Spower versus Jesen Solar Photoelectricity

Compare Solar Panel Manufacturers: Spower vs Jesen Solar Photoelectricity

EnergyPal Spower Solar Panels Manufacturer

Website:

http://spower.jp

Country:

Japan

Address:

1-chome-2 Midaregawa,Tendo-shi, Yamagata-ken 994-0002

EnergyPal Jesen Solar Photoelectricity  Solar Panels Manufacturer

Website:

http://10667.china-nengyuan.com

Country:

China

Address:

Youhe Industrial Zone, Tianshan No. 1 Road, Jimo, Qingdao, Shandong

Compare Spower SCS-M 270AC with Jesen Solar Photoelectricity Solar Panels